How much do behavioral coder j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 23, 2026, the average hourly pay for behavioral coder in Auburndale, FL is $23.45,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.20 and $29.52 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Behavioral Coder vs Behavioral Data Analyst?

AspectBehavioral CoderBehavioral Data Analyst
Required CredentialsTraining in coding protocols, often with certification in behavioral codingDegree in psychology, statistics, or related field; proficiency in data analysis tools
Work EnvironmentPrimarily in research settings, observing and coding behaviors from videos or live sessionsData analysis in research, healthcare, or corporate settings, interpreting behavioral data
Employer & Industry UsageResearch institutions, behavioral clinics, academic studiesResearch firms, healthcare organizations, market research
Common Search & ComparisonOften compared for roles involving behavioral observation and codingCompared for roles involving data interpretation and analysis of behavioral data

The main difference between a Behavioral Coder and a Behavioral Data Analyst lies in their focus: coders primarily observe and categorize behaviors, while analysts interpret behavioral data to derive insights. Both roles require understanding of behavioral concepts, but their tools and objectives differ significantly.

As an Behavior Technician, you will work directly with clients delivering high quality, intensive, ABA interventions under supervision of the Behavior Analysts (BCBA) who develop each client's treatment plan. While each of our centers is unique, we share important core values. We focus on high quality, ethical, individualized treatment. We believe in authenticity and create a place where everyone can show up as their true selves. Teamwork is of the essence and we all commit to working closely together to support each other and the clients we serve. We encourage professional growth and offer career development opportunities to all of our staff.
 
Job Responsibilities
  • Complete training necessary to provide therapy (requirements vary by state) 
  • Deliver 1:1 direct ABA treatment to clients to increase skills, decrease problem behaviors and strengthen the behavioral supports in place
  • Work closely with the supervising BCBA and other team members to ensure high quality service delivery
  • Support parent and caregiver training as directed by the BCBA
  • Collect data and document client records to monitor progress and to enable the best possible treatment decisions
  • Communicate regularly with parents, supervisor(s), and others as necessary to inform and improve treatment plans
  • Provide services to clients in center, home, school, or other location(s) as clinically indicated
  • Schedule may include driving between clients

Required JobPosting Language (Florida Level II Screening Roles)

Background Screening Requirement
This position requires a Level II background screening in accordance with Florida law. As a qualified employer, we are required to provide applicants with access to the State of Florida's backgroundscreening education and awareness resource.

To learn more about Level II background checks, disqualifying offenses, exemption procedures, fingerprinting, and screening timelines, please review the Agency for Health Care Administration's (AHCA) Background Screening Education & Awareness webpage:

Florida AHCA Background Screening Resource:
https://ahca.myflorida.com/care-provider-background-screening

Applicants selected for further consideration will be required to complete this Level II screening through the Florida Care Provider Background Screening Clearinghouse.
